We have come up with several important aspect of gaming we feel must be discussed to help provide a welcoming gaming experience for all attendants of a session.  This is not an all-inclusive list, but they are aspects of gaming that problems can often arise, and we wish to try and prevent our sessions of gaming from getting out of control.  It Important for players to read this list and act accordingly.  The failure to observe any of these rules may be grounds for suspension and or permanent ban from future sessions.  Ignorance of these rules is no excuse for rude behavior or being inconsiderate to others in the session.  We expect all participants to act responsibly and respectfully.   1.       Please be on time and stay for the duration of a session .  Before deciding to attend a session please be sure that you will be able to arrive on time and stay for the duration of the session.  If for any reason you are going to be late, please contact Mami RP Gaming and inform us that you will be late and the approximate time they can expect you to arrive.  If you will not be able to attend the scheduled session, we ask that as a courtesy you provide a notice of at least 24-48 hours.  This enables us to start the paperwork for any refund, inform the session’s ref and try and fill the vacant seat (if applicable). 2.       No anti-party characters .  Unless you are involved in a solo adventure, you can expect to have one or more other players participating in each session.  We ask that when you play that you play characters that work well with a group, or at least provides good reason for the other player characters to associate with your character.  Please do not make characters that are antagonistic to the other party members.  Party rivalry to an extent is welcomed but playing a character that never work with the group is not welcomed.  The other players often have a less enjoyable time or fail to have any enjoyment in games that include anti-party characters.  Loner characters often work best in solo games, and in games where all participants know ahead of time and agree to allow such a character in their group. 3.       Character Creation.   Prior to creating a character always be sure to read the session description, setting, and house rules. Check the rules on creating characters and submit your character to the specific ref for approval.  Characters must be approved 24 hours prior to session start.  Each ref decides on which characters they will accept if any.   If the ref does not allow a character, they will let you know what modifications if any would be necessary for approval.  Some adventures and campaigns may have a “Session Zero,” where the ref and the players create characters in a session together.  Other adventures and campaigns may only allow pre-generated characters. Before making a character check the description of the game for specifics or contact the ref.  Often there will be available Pre-generated characters, but this differ with each individual ref. 4.       Rules disputes .  Every ref has final say on how they will interpret and enforce the game rules of their sessions.  Unless “house rules” are posted players can expect that the game system being used will be played as written by the publisher.  Any house rule changes by a ref should be listed with the description of the game, within a thread, or in a separate house rules description when the session is announced.  During the game, if a player does not agree with a ref’s rule interpretation, feel free to voice your disagreement.  To keep the game going it is important to limit such discussions during actual play.  This may require the ref making a choice and continuing quickly rather than pausing the game.  The ref will have more time to debate outside of actual play.  We ask that you maintain a respectful debate both in and out of game sessions.  5.       Fighting/ Arguments .  Fighting of any kind is not permitted.  We do not condone nor tolerate threats from any of our representatives nor attendees.  Verbal fights will be handled by the ref, they will try and keep the peace at their table. We prefer to resolve disputes quickly so as not to effect game play.  Physical fights or threats will result in proper notification of security or law enforcement. 6.       No tolerance for Discrimination or harassment .  Please refer to our Participant Conduct form for details concerning this subject. 7.       Distractions .  It is important that when participating in a session player have their full attention focused on the game.  Please refrain from participation if you cannot provide your full attention for the duration of the session.  We understand that distractions outside of an individual’s control will occur.  We only ask that players minimize distractive activities and discussions during game play.  This includes speaking about subjects that do not concern the game in session.  Time flies quickly and our goal is to get the most we can from each session. 8.       Participants under the age of 18 .  Please be aware of if you are participating in a mature content 18+ game session or not.  Please conduct yourself appropriately for the session maturity level. 9.       Multiple Characters .  Most games do not allow a single player to play more than one character at a time.  Please consult with the ref of the specific session on their policy for multiple characters. 10.  In party fighting/ killing of other players characters (In game) .  Most of our games do not allow for players to intentionally harm or kill other members of their party.  There are certain games where this is allowed, and they should have such information provided in their game descriptions or house rules.  Copyrighted Material .  It is Mami RP Gaming policy that players do not ask our ref or company for copyrighted material.  In this case Published books and information.  We do not condone nor participate in illegal information sharing.  Please do not ask for free copyrighted books.  We have no authority to provide such.  We will always strive to teach players the rules for the game they are participating in (especially games that except new players).  Our refs will also assist players with character creation.  Game materials can be purchased both online and at your local gaming store.
